Output 58815c579a25d1b97bd8487d6860c113c6e58bb12e5339770d33bb3b86fabafa:1
- value
- 1520645443
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ea6f8f9b59f07e53c91a175d3d2f77d81b999c28 OP_EQUAL
- address
- 3P4bgpjNaizTPv1wdKW6VP2i8dNsgdacDV
- transaction
- 58815c579a25d1b97bd8487d6860c113c6e58bb12e5339770d33bb3b86fabafa
- confirmations
- 225643
- spent
- true